Software/Machine Learning Engineer - Agentic AI Systems - R139
Summary
Build and deploy AI-enabled systems that orchestrate machine learning models, automate workflows, and deliver actionable insights for mission-critical environments using Python, cloud-native tools, and AWS.
As a member of our team, you will:
- Work with a talented, collaborative team in an Agile environment to develop new AI-enabled capabilities.
- Design and develop software systems that integrate machine learning models into operational workflows.
- Build agentic workflows that can automatically perform inference, gather additional information, query tools and services, and disseminate results.
- Develop and maintain scalable backend services using Python, containerized technologies, and cloud-native architectures.
- Collaborate with engineers and researchers to deploy and operationalize machine learning capabilities.
- Design and implement APIs and data pipelines that support model execution, information retrieval, and downstream consumers.
- Develop retrieval-based and knowledge-enhanced workflows to support difficult reasoning and analysis tasks.
- Contribute to SDLC best practices, automated testing, and software quality initiatives.
- Identify and resolve performance, scalability, and reliability bottlenecks across the system.
- Help shape the architecture of next-generation AI and machine learning systems.
